What is the difference between Home Based Installshield Developer vs Desktop Application Developer?

AspectHome Based Installshield DeveloperDesktop Application Developer
Required SkillsInstallShield scripting, packaging, Windows OS knowledgeProgramming languages (C++, C#, Java), UI design
Work EnvironmentRemote, primarily software packaging and deploymentOffice or remote, software development and coding
Industry UsageSoftware deployment, IT, software vendorsSoftware development companies, tech industry

Home Based Installshield Developers focus on creating software installers and packaging applications remotely, mainly using InstallShield tools. Desktop Application Developers design and build full applications, often coding in programming languages. While both roles involve software development, the Installshield Developer specializes in deployment and packaging, whereas the Desktop Application Developer works on application features and functionality.

What We Look For In a C++ Tutor
  • Advanced Subject Mastery: Deep knowledge of C++ syntax, object-oriented programming, memory management, pointers and references, templates, Standard Template Library, inheritance and polymorphism, exception handling, file I/O, and multithreading. Ability to explain dynamic memory allocation, virtual functions, operator overloading, and smart pointers while preparing students for systems programming, game development, and computer science coursework.
  • Conceptual Teaching & Problem-Solving: Skilled at breaking down pointer arithmetic, class hierarchy design, and template metaprogramming concepts. Guides students through implementing data structures, debugging segmentation faults, designing object-oriented systems, and optimizing code performance. Emphasizes understanding memory management principles and connects C++ programming to operating systems, embedded systems, and high-performance computing applications.
  • Curriculum Awareness & Adaptive Instruction: Familiar with C++ curricula at introductory through advanced levels and common challenges such as understanding pointer semantics, managing memory leaks, and grasping template syntax. Adapts instruction using incremental coding exercises, debugging walkthroughs, and project-based learning to support students from introductory programming through advanced data structures and systems-level software development.
